__PAGEZERO
__TEXT
__text
__TEXT
__stubs
__TEXT
__stub_helper
__TEXT
__const
__TEXT
__cstring
__TEXT
__unwind_info
__TEXT
__DATA
__DATA
__nl_symbol_ptr
__DATA
__la_symbol_ptr
__DATA
__cfstring
__DATA
__data
__DATA
__common
__DATA
__DATA
__LINKEDIT
/usr/lib/dyld
/usr/lib/libSystem.B.dylib
/System/Library/Frameworks/CoreFoundation.framework/Versions/A/CoreFoundation
/System/Library/Frameworks/IOKit.framework/Versions/A/IOKit
AWAVSH
8[A^A_]
AWAVAUATSH
AUATARAS
cDumps/
/PanicDuH
[A\A]A^A_]
AWAVATSE
[A\A^A_]
AWAVATSH
0[A\A^A_]
AWAVSH
h[A^A_]
AWAVAUATSH
[A\A]A^A_]
AWAVAUATSH
jPAUSh
jOjKjk
([A\A]A^A_]
AWAVAUATSH
jPAUSh
j;jGjZ
8[A\A]A^A_]
cDumps/
/PanicDuH
AWAVAUATSH
([A\A]A^A_]
cDumps/
/PanicDuH
cDumps/
cDumps/
cDumps/
AWAVAUATSH
[A\A]A^A_]
[A\A]A^A_]
[A\A]A^A_]
N@SendAck: AckCode = %u
Block Number = %u
ether_type:%x ui_pr:%x ip_vhl:%x uh_dport:%x ui_ulen:%x opcode:%x th_block:%x
sendAck: ACK Write, err = %08x
USB_KDP::USBKDPRXHandler() - RECEIVE Payload of Size = %u
USB_KDP::USBKDPRXHandler() - UDP packet ih_vhl:0x%x ih_pr:0x%x ih_len:0x%x ih_src:0x%08x ih_dst:0x%08x uh_sport:0x%x uh_dport:0x%x uh_ulen:0x%x uh_csum:0x%x
USB_KDP::USBKDPRXHandler() - Ethernet type %d
USB_KDP::USBKDPRXHandler() - UDP packet protocol length %u
USB_KDP::USBKDPRXHandler() - vhl 0x%x dport %d
USB_KDP::USBKDPRXHandler() - packet length %d
USB_KDP::USBKDPRXHandler() - Core request code %u
Corefile at:
features
USB_KDP::USBKDPRXHandler() - Received feature mask %s:%x
USB_KDP::USBKDPRXHandler() - Enabling feature mask: 0x%x (0x%x)
Received [%u KB] ...
USB_KDP::USBKDPRXHandler() - Seek to 'large' offset %llu (%llu MB) (32:%u)
USB_KDP::USBKDPRXHandler() - Seek to offset %llu (%llu MB)
Received [%u KB] ... [*]
Block # %u
Received [%u KB] ...
%u MBs received in %02u:%02u (%.2f MB/s)
Successfully transfered coredump file to:
/PanicDumps/
Unknown request %u
USB_KDP::USBKDPRXHandler() - bytesWritten:%u length:%u packetHdrSize:%lu
USB_KDP::USBKDPRXHandler() - da_len %u sin_len 0x%x sin_family 0x%x sin_port 0x%x sin_addr 0x%x sin_zer0: 0x%x
USB_KDP::writeKDPPacket() - Total Bytes in buffer = %d
USB_KDP::writeKDPPacket() - WritePipe, err = %08x
USB_KDP::socketRXHandler() - %zd bytes received
USB_KDP::socketRXHandler() - sa_len: %d
USB_KDP::socketRXHandler() - sin_len 0x%x sin_family 0x%x sin_port 0x%x sin_addr 0x%x sin_zer0: 0x%x
USB_KDP::socketRXHandler() - UDP packet ether_type:0x%x ih_vhl:0x%x id_pr:0x%x id_len:0x%x ih_src:0x%08x ih_dst:0x%08x uh_sport:0x%x uh_dport:0x%x uh_ulen:0x%x uh_csum:0x%x
USB_KDP::socketRXHandler() - varLen: 0x%08x
USB_KDP::socketRXHandler() - unable to create event source, err = %08x
process_core_dump: ReadPipe, err = %08x
Length of packet = %u
processTargetResponse: unable to create event source, err = %08x
USB_KDP::startKDPListener() - Created KDP socket listener %p with result %ld
startKDPListener
/BuildRoot/Library/Caches/com.apple.xbs/Sources/AppleUSBKDP/AppleUSBKDP-11.50.2/usbkdp/main.c
!returnVal
USB_KDP::startKDPListener() - error when returning from pthread_join()
USB_KDP::dealWithPipes() - unable to get pipe properties for pipe %d, err = %08x
USB_KDP::dealWithPipes() - skipping pipe %d because it is not a bulk pipe
USB_KDP::dealWithPipes() - grabbing BULK IN pipe index %d, number %d
USB_KDP::dealWithPipes() - grabbing BULK OUT pipe index %d, number %d
USB_KDP::dealWithInterface() - unable to create plugin. ret = %08x, iodev = %p
USB_KDP::dealWithInterface() - unable to create a device interface. ret = %08x, intf = %p
USB_KDP::dealWithInterface() - unable to open interface. ret = %08x
USB_KDP::dealWithInterface() - unable to get number of endpoints. ret = %08x
USB_KDP::dealWithInterface() - found %d pipes
USB_KDP::dealWithInterface() - unable to set alternate interface 1. ret = %08x
USB_KDP::dealWithInterface() - unable to get number of endpoints - alt setting 1. ret = %08x
USB_KDP::dealWithInterface() - unable to close interface. ret = %08x
USB_KDP::dealWithInterface() - unable to release interface. ret = %08x
USB_KDP::dealWithDevice() - unable to create plugin. ret = %08x, iodev = %p
USB_KDP::dealWithDevice() - unable to create a device interface. ret = %08x, dev = %p
USB_KDP::dealWithDevice() - unable to open device. ret = %08x
USB_KDP::dealWithDevice() - unable to obtain the number of configurations. ret = %08x
USB_KDP::dealWithDevice() - found %d configurations
USB_KDP::dealWithDevice() - found interface: %p
USB_KDP::dealWithDevice() - error closing device - %08x
USB_KDP::dealWithDevice() - error releasing device - %08x
USB_KDP::quit() - unable to close interface. ret = %08x
USB_KDP::quit() - unable to release interface. ret = %08x
USB_KDP::main() - could not create master port, err = %08x
IOUSBDevice
idVendor
idProduct
IOServiceMatched
IOServiceTerminate
USB_KDP::main() - Found device %p
USB_KDP::main() - Did not find any DbC devices (VID: 0x%x PID: 0x%x)
Unavailable
USB Product Name
USB KDP
product Name = %s
USB Serial Number
USB_KDP::foundDeviceMatching - found the serial number = %s
Connected to USB KDP (Serial Number = %s)
Ready.
closing file.
Closing and re-opening file
Accepted coredump connection
USB_KDP::USBKDPRXHandler() - Disabling all features.
USB_KDP::USBKDPRXHandler() - Received Ethernet ARP
USB_KDP::USBKDPRXHandler() - USBKDPRXHandler
USB_KDP::socketRXHandler() - Error: UDP packet length < 0
USB_KDP::socketRXHandler() - LLDB can connect to USB-KDP app
Outstanding Read
usbIn & usbOut refcon is invalid
processTargetResponse - readKDP packet stopped
pthreadStartRoutine - Proceed is true but exiting due to error
startKDPListener - Exiting....
USB_KDP::startKDPListener() - thread creation error
dealWithPipes Exit
dealWithDevice() - Exiting
USB_KDP::dealWithDevice() - unable to create interface iterator
USB_KDP::dealWithDevice() - unable to get config descriptor for index 0
usbkdp is a redirecter program to allow live debugging over usb.
Options are
-h (help)
-v (turn on logging)
See man page for more information
----------Welcome to Kernel Debugging over USB----------
----------Running in non logging mode----------
USB_KDP::main() - could not create matching dictionary
USB_KDP::main() - could not create CFNumberRef for vendor
USB_KDP::main() - could not create CFNumberRef for product
Unknown option. Please refer man page for usbkdp
USB_KDP::foundDeviceMatching() - Did not find any DbC devices
USB_KDP::foundDeviceMatching - CFRunLoopStop()
USB_KDP::terminateDeviceMatching() - Did not find any DbC devices
Disconnected to USB KDP
/PanicDumps/
@___stack_chk_guard
@___stdoutp
@_bootstrap_port
@_mach_task_self_
@dyld_stub_binder
@___CFConstantStringClassReference
@_kCFAllocatorDefault
@_kCFRunLoopDefaultMode
@_CFDataCreate
@_CFDictionaryAddValue
@_CFNumberCreate
@_CFRelease
@_CFRetain
@_CFRunLoopAddSource
@_CFRunLoopGetCurrent
@_CFRunLoopGetMain
@_CFRunLoopRemoveSource
@_CFRunLoopRun
@_CFRunLoopStop
@_CFSocketCreate
@_CFSocketCreateRunLoopSource
@_CFSocketGetNative
@_CFSocketInvalidate
@_CFSocketSetAddress
@_CFStringGetCStringPtr
@_CFUUIDGetConstantUUIDWithBytes
@_CFUUIDGetUUIDBytes
@_IOCreatePlugInInterfaceForService
@_IODestroyPlugInInterface
@_IOIteratorNext
@_IOMasterPort
@_IONotificationPortCreate
@_IONotificationPortDestroy
@_IONotificationPortGetRunLoopSource
@_IOObjectRelease
@_IORegistryEntrySearchCFProperty
@_IOServiceAddMatchingNotification
@_IOServiceGetMatchingServices
@_IOServiceMatching
@___assert_rtn
@___stack_chk_fail
@___strcat_chk
@___strlcpy_chk
@_close
@_difftime
@_exit
@_fflush
@_getopt
@_lseek
@_mach_port_deallocate
@_malloc
@_open
@_printf
@_pthread_attr_destroy
@_pthread_attr_init
@_pthread_attr_setdetachstate
@_pthread_cancel
@_pthread_create
@_pthread_exit
@_pthread_join
@_putchar
@_puts
@_recvfrom
@_sendto
@_signal
@_strncmp
@_time
@_write
__mh_execute_header
__mh_execute_header
_CFDataCreate
_CFDictionaryAddValue
_CFNumberCreate
_CFRelease
_CFRetain
_CFRunLoopAddSource
_CFRunLoopGetCurrent
_CFRunLoopGetMain
_CFRunLoopRemoveSource
_CFRunLoopRun
_CFRunLoopStop
_CFSocketCreate
_CFSocketCreateRunLoopSource
_CFSocketGetNative
_CFSocketInvalidate
_CFSocketSetAddress
_CFStringGetCStringPtr
_CFUUIDGetConstantUUIDWithBytes
_CFUUIDGetUUIDBytes
_IOCreatePlugInInterfaceForService
_IODestroyPlugInInterface
_IOIteratorNext
_IOMasterPort
_IONotificationPortCreate
_IONotificationPortDestroy
_IONotificationPortGetRunLoopSource
_IOObjectRelease
_IORegistryEntrySearchCFProperty
_IOServiceAddMatchingNotification
_IOServiceGetMatchingServices
_IOServiceMatching
___CFConstantStringClassReference
___assert_rtn
___stack_chk_fail
___stack_chk_guard
___stdoutp
___strcat_chk
___strlcpy_chk
_bootstrap_port
_close
_difftime
_fflush
_getopt
_kCFAllocatorDefault
_kCFRunLoopDefaultMode
_lseek
_mach_port_deallocate
_mach_task_self_
_malloc
_printf
_pthread_attr_destroy
_pthread_attr_init
_pthread_attr_setdetachstate
_pthread_cancel
_pthread_create
_pthread_exit
_pthread_join
_putchar
_recvfrom
_sendto
_signal
_strncmp
_write
dyld_stub_binder
radr://5614542
com.apple.usbkdp
com.apple.usbkdp
Apple Inc.1&0$
Apple Certification Authority1
Apple Root CA0
111024173941Z
261024173941Z0
Apple Inc.1&0$
Apple Certification Authority1301
*Apple Code Signing Certification Authority0
drm|iGa
%http://www.apple.com/appleca/root.crl0
;Qb;"
Apple Inc.1&0$
Apple Certification Authority1
Apple Root CA0
060425214036Z
350209214036Z0b1
Apple Inc.1&0$
Apple Certification Authority1
Apple Root CA0
LE~LkP
https://www.apple.com/appleca/0
Reliance on this certificate by any party assumes acceptance of the then applicable standard terms and conditions of use, certificate policy and certification practice statements.0
Apple Inc.1&0$
Apple Certification Authority1301
*Apple Code Signing Certification Authority0
130412223435Z
210412223435Z0V1
Apple Inc.1
Apple Software1
Software Signing0
Ztd9?Yn
)http://www.apple.com/certificateauthority0
Reliance on this certificate by any party assumes acceptance of the then applicable standard terms and conditions of use, certificate policy and certification practice statements.05
$http://crl.apple.com/codesigning.crl0
YJC^{
Apple Inc.1&0$
Apple Certification Authority1301
*Apple Code Signing Certification Authority
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E plist PUBLIC "-//Apple//DTD PLIST 1.0//EN" "http://www.apple.com/DTDs/PropertyList-1.0.dtd">
<plist version="1.0">
<dict>
<key>cdhashes</key>
<array>
<data>
kcx71GnwIGAtv7y8W6uGzlzCqQk=
</data>
</array>
</dict>
</plist>
p(#)}h